Corner board replacement on Sayreville homes is one of the trim jobs where the pre-work matters most. If the corner hasn’t been back-primed and properly caulked at the wall intersection, new PVC corner boards will hold moisture in the same way the old wood ones did and show the same pattern of joint failure.

Soffit replacement is part of most comprehensive trim jobs we do on Sayreville homes. Yes. We replace aluminum and vinyl soffit as part of full exterior trim projects. Soffit is critical to attic ventilation — we confirm that the ventilation channels are clear and functional when installing new soffit. Improperly installed or blocked soffit contributes to ice dams and premature roof deterioration.
Window and door casing is one of the most common water entry points on older Sayreville homes. We remove all existing casing around windows and doors, inspect the flashing and housewrap behind it, correct any issues, and install new PVC or fiber cement casing with proper caulking at all edges. Window and door casing is one of the most common water entry points on older NJ homes — doing it right the first time prevents the cycle of rot coming back.
